About us
Five Minutes Spare is a Social Media Portal & Business Services company based in Cumbria.
We cover a wide range of subjects, from informative to viral. So if you want to check something out in a fun and safe environment, you know where to come.
We also offer a number of digital solutions for businesses, ranging from E-commerce and Website builds to digital marketing support.
